Step 1
Preheat oven to 350F (if baking) and grease your ramekin.
Step 2
In a small bowl add butter/oil, milk, molasses, vanilla and stir until combined.
Step 3
Add flour, salt, baking powder, spices and stir until blended (try not to overmix it, I use a small whisk, you can use a fork too). This should resemble pancake batter. If too thick, add 1 tsp water or milk. If too dry, add a bit more flour.
Step 4
Stir in the chopped dates and pour into your ramekin.
Step 5
Either bake 20-22 minutes. Alternatively, just microwave about 1 minute.
Step 6
While your cake is cooling, in a small bowl add your butter and melt it in the microwave. Add maple and brown sugar and stir until smooth. This is your toffee sauce. Pour this on your hot cake and let it soak it all up.
Step 7
Enjoy with a little scoop of whip cream or ice cream!
